Fact-check: Viral Indian defence ministry document about Operation Sindoor 2.0 is AI-generated

Fact-check: Viral Indian defence ministry document about Operation Sindoor 2.0 is AI-generated

Visual discrepancies and grammatical errors emerge as Indian government agency also debunks the document

Multiple users on social media platform X since June 16, 2026, have been sharing an alleged classified Indian Ministry of Defence document claiming that India is preparing “Operation Sindoor 2.0”. considering fresh military action across the Line of Control (LoC) by exploiting protests in Azad Jammu and Kashmir. However, the document is AI-generated.

Pakistan and India fought in a four-day conflict in May 2025. Indian fighter jets were shot down by the Pakistan Air Force on the night of May 6-7 in response to the Indian Air Force’s late-night missile strikes at six Pakistani sites, including Subhan Mosque in Bahawalpur’s Ahmedpur East, Bilal Mosque in Muzaffarabad, Abbas Mosque in Kotli, Umalkura Mosque in Muridke, the village of Kotki Lohara in Sialkot district,. Shakargarh.

The hostilities prompted diplomatic engagement by regional. international actors, eventually leading to a ceasefire and a reduction in military activity. “Operation Sindoor” was the codename given by India to its military operation.

Separately, the government of AJK on June 5, 2026, declared the Joint Awami Action Committee (JAAC) a proscribed organisation. placed it under the First Schedule of the region’s anti-terrorism act. In response, JAAC observed a shutdown and wheel-jamstrike.

On June 6, 2026, authorities in AJK launched a crackdown on the proscribed JAAC,arrestingscores of its leaders. activists from different areas. The region has since witnessed unrest with clashes between protesters. security forces that have led to deaths and injuries, with each side blaming the other.

A fact-check was initiated to determine the veracity of the claim due to its virality. keen public interest in relations and tensions between Pakistan and India.

Inspecting the document for visual discrepancies revealed that the classification marking was written as “TOPSECRET” without a space. instead of “TOP SECRET”. Furthermore. “favorable” is used in the first paragraph, which is American English, while India uses British English, thus “favourable” should have been used.

Another grammatical error was the omission of the definite article “the” before “Line of Control” in the second paragraph.

The viral image was further analysed using AI detection and forensic tools. Fake Image Detector flagged the document as 75 per cent modified.

Another AI detection tool, TruthScan, flagged the video with 96pc probability.

AI detection tool DeepAI flagged it as 97pc AI-generated content, and Sightengine flagged it as 61pc doctored content.

A keyword search was subsequently conducted to verify whether any credible Indian or international media outlets had reported such a document related to “Operation Sindoor 2.0”,. yielded no results.

Further investigation revealed afact-checkby the Press Information Bureau’s (PIB) Fact Check. the Government of India’s agency to debunk fake claims, which further confirmed that the viral document is AI-generated.

FACT-CHECK STATUS: FALSE

The claim that an alleged Indian Ministry of Defence document reveals plans for “Operation Sindoor 2.0”. fresh military action against Pakistan isfalse.

The document is AI-generated.
